S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ill vs Northwestern University
Cobleskill, NY — Evanston, IL
| Metric | S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ill Cobleskill, NY | Northwestern University Evanston, IL |
|---|---|---|
| Location | Cobleskill, NY | Evanston, IL |
| Type | Public | Private Nonprofit |
| Total Enrollment | 1,904 | 9,201 |
| Acceptance Rate | 84.0% | 7.7% |
| SAT Average | — | 1,533 |
| In-State Tuition | $8,768 | $68,322 |
| Out-of-State Tuition | $18,678 | $68,322 |
| Avg Net Price | $18,701 | $29,167 |
| Median Debt at Graduation | $16,023 | $15,000 |
| 4-Year Graduation Rate | 41.6% | 95.5% |
| Retention Rate | 68.7% | 98.1% |
| Median Earnings (6 yr) | $37,901 | $76,844 |
| Median Earnings (10 yr) | $45,030 | $89,363 |

Frequently Asked Questions
How do S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ill and Northwestern University compare?▼
S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ill (Cobleskill, NY) has an acceptance rate of 84.0%, in-state tuition of $8,768, and median 10-year earnings of $45,030. Northwestern University (Evanston, IL) has an acceptance rate of 7.7%, in-state tuition of $68,322, and median 10-year earnings of $89,363.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ill or Northwestern University?▼
Northwestern University gra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$89,363 vs $45,030.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ill or Northwestern University?▼
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ill is the more affordable option at $18,701 per year versus $29,167.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?▼
Northwestern University has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 95.5% vs 41.6%.
